Bathroom Expansion in Bradenton, FL
Bathroom expansion services involve enlarging existing bathroom spaces to improve functionality, comfort, and aesthetic appeal. These projects often include adding square footage to accommodate larger fixtures, creating additional storage, or redesigning layouts for better flow. Common requests include expanding master bathrooms, converting underutilized areas into full bathrooms, or combining smaller spaces to create more spacious environments.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the expansion, potential structural adjustments, and how the project will impact plumbing and electrical systems before proceeding.
Homeowners considering bathroom expansion should evaluate the current layout and consider how the new space will meet their needs. It’s important to clarify the desired size and features, as well as any budget or timeline expectations. Understanding local building codes and permits required for such projects can also help ensure a smooth process. Contacting experienced professionals can provide guidance on design options, structural considerations, and the overall feasibility of expanding a bathroom within the property’s existing footprint.

Bathroom Expansion Questions
What types of bathroom expansions are commonly requested? Homeowners often request enlarging existing bathrooms, adding new shower or bathtub areas, or creating combined spaces like a bathroom and walk-in closet.
Are ceiling or wall modifications needed for bathroom expansion? Yes, expanding a bathroom typically involves structural changes such as removing or relocating walls and adjusting ceiling heights to accommodate the new space.
What should be considered before starting a bathroom expansion? It's important to evaluate plumbing and electrical systems, ensure proper ventilation, and plan for sufficient lighting and storage options.
Can bathroom expansion be integrated with existing layouts? Yes, expansions can often be designed to complement existing layouts, improving flow and functionality without major disruptions.
